Roland’s SOLJET Printer/Cutter for Metallic Silver Eco-Solvent Ink

Roland DGA Corporation (Irvine, CA) has announced a metallic silver, ECO-SOL MAX ink (ESL3-MT) for its new, SOLJET PRO III XC-540MT 54 in. wide, inkjet printer/cutter, which, Roland says, is the industry’s first metallic ink for eco-solvent inkjet printing. The high-density ink will print on vinyl, paper, PET film, banner materials and canvas. It can be combined with other, Roland CMYK inks to produce such metallic hues as gold, bronze and pearlescent colors. Additionally, it was bestowed DPI’s 2009 Product of the Year award.

The metallic silver, ECO-SOL MAX ink is exclusively available for Roland’s new, XC-540MT inkjet printer/cutter, which is based on established SOLJET PRO III technology. The XC-540MT prints six colors, including CMYK+metallic silver+white (CMYK+Mt+W). A double white ink model (CMYK+WW) is also available for extra white text, graphics and floods.

Additionally, the XC-540MT contour cuts graphics in one seamless workflow.

Applications include signs, posters, banners, vehicle graphics, POP displays, labels, window decorations, stickers, packaging prototypes and apparel heat transfers,

The XC-540MT uses ECO-SOL MAX inks which provide a broad color gamut, scratch resistance, uncoated media support and outdoor durability of up to three years for CMYK inks; one year for white, and one-to-three years for the metallic silver ink.

The XC-540MT prints at speeds up to 441 sq. ft./hr. in CMYK mode, at resolutions up to 1440×1440 dpi. It includes a heavy-duty, media handling system, automated maintenance and a DU-540 dryer/blower unit (required for metallic silver ink applications). Roland’s Intelligent Pass Control system both enhances image quality and expedites production.

To prevent the metallic silver and white ink pigments from settling, the XC-540MT includes Roland’s patent-pending, automated-ink circulation system, which reduces waste of white and metallic silver ink up to 84%.

The XC-540MT ships with Roland’s VersaWorks 3.3 RIP software, a true Adobe PostScript 3 RIP that incorporates the latest Adobe CPSI 3018 engine. VersaWorks features the Roland Color System which optimizes the metallic silver, ECO-SOL MAX ink and accurately reproduces spot colors from Roland Color charts and swatch books. VersaWorks’ new, Roland Metallic Color library features 12 colors that print using CMYK+Mt in a single pass. This palette includes silver, gold, bronze and nine other metallic colors. Roland VersaWorks RIP software also allows you to create and save custom metallic spot colors.
